Copper can be easily manipulated into wire form and because of both its thermal and electrical conductivity, it is routinely used in all kinds of electronics. Only silver is more conductive which is why copper is the affordable material of choice. According to scientific research, a 4-inch thick bar of copper can be heated and stretched into a wire over 2,000 km long and thinner than a human hair. Its versatility is practically limitless. It is used in the generation and transmission of power, the distribution of power for telecommunications networks, electronics circuitry and the manufacture of electrical contacts.
